🥘 Ingredients

10 items
  • 2 cups raw peanuts
  • 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
  • 1 teaspoon chili powder
  • 1 teaspoon cayenne pepper
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on onion powder
  • 0.5 teaspoon ground cumin
  • 1 teaspoon sugar
  • 1 teaspoon salt

📝 Instructions

8 steps
1

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).

2

In a large mixing bowl, combine the raw peanuts and vegetable oil. Stir well to coat the peanuts evenly.

3

In a separate small bowl, whisk together the chili powder, cayenne pepper, paprika, garlic powder, onion powder, ground cumin, sugar, and salt.

4

Sprinkle the spice mixture over the peanuts and toss until every peanut is thoroughly coated with the seasoning.

5

Spread the seasoned peanuts in an even layer on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per or a silicone baking mat.

6

Bake the peanuts for 8-10 minutes, stirring halfway through to ensure even roasting. Keep an eye on them to avoid burning.

7

Remove the baking sheet from the oven and allow the peanuts to cool completely on the pan. They will crisp up as they cool.

8

Transfer the cooled spicy hot peanuts to an airtight container for storage or serve immediately as a crunchy, flavorful snack.
